Yemen’s Youth Team Loses Friendly Match Against Australia 3-5

Yemen Monitor/Newsroom:

The Yemeni youth national team lost their first friendly match against their Australian counterparts 3-5, as part of their overseas training camp in preparation for the 2025 AFC U-17 Asian Cup finals in Saudi Arabia.

The youth team took the lead with the first goal through their striker Karim Hamdi in the second minute, but the Australian team came back into the match by scoring two goals in the 34th and 41st minutes, ending the first half 2-1.

In the second half, the Australian team capitalized on some individual errors and scored three goals in the 48th, 53rd, and 57th minutes. After that, the youth team coach, Samer Fadl, made substitutions that changed the course of the match, and Mohammed Wahib and Abdullah Mohammed “Khalifa” were able to score the team’s second and third goals from two penalty kicks in the 76th and 91st minutes.

The President of the Yemeni Football Association, Sheikh Ahmed Al-Essi, contacted the team delegation, stressing the importance of such strong matches to benefit technically from them and work on avoiding mistakes in the final stages of the Asian Championship.
